Just because ads don't work on you doesn't mean they don't work.
If ads are cheap and margins for your product are high, you don't care if your ad bounces off of 1,000 people as long as it turns 1 into a paying customer.
It may be very targeted compared to traditional television and radio advertising.
Yet it could still be less targeted than ideal.
Let's say my ad was profitable via traditional radio and television advertising.
If only 1% of viewers were in my target audience for traditional television and radio advertising, and Roku can get that number to 2%, they've just doubled my roi.
Targeted doesn't mean perfect, it just means better.
